Conquerors aim to finish strong

FacebookGoogle+TwitterLinkedIn

 Shades Mountain Christian (1-4, 1-4) at Coosa Christian (0-6, 0-6)

Last week’s results: Valley Head 47, Coosa 0; Shades Mountain 21, Southeastern 14

Last meeting: Coosa 13, Shades Mountain 7

Series record: Tied at 1-1

By Gene Stanley/Sports Correspondent

With murderers’ row in the rear view mirror, Coosa Christian High now finds itself facing some winning football games.

The Conquerors started out the year with six very tough Class 1A, Region 7 games but now have the luxury of four easier ones to finish out the season.

“We’ve improved each week,” Coosa coach Scott Clifton said. “We just can’t seem to stop shooting ourselves in the foot.”

Last week, the Conquerors made enough miscues to turn what could have been a close game into the blowout. And that has been the trend all season.

Now comes Shades Mountain Christian from the Hoover area.

“They’ve got a big offensive line with a couple of good backs,” Clifton said. “On defense, we’ve got to watch their linebackers. They run a 3-5-3 defense, so the linebackers are active.”
